
The AirTAC Airtac MSI Single Acting Stainless Steel Mini Cylinder MSI20X75SU is a genuine single acting, push (spring return) round-body mini air cylinder with a Ø20mm bore and 75mm stroke, 1/8" air ports and a stainless-steel barrel and rod for mildly corrosive environments. Its ISO 6432 mounting interface makes it a compact drop-in for standard mini-cylinder fixtures.
Delivering 119.5 N of push force at 0.5 MPa, this stainless-steel round-body mini cylinder uses compressed air to extend the rod and an internal spring to retract it. Because it is a single-acting design, you only need one 1/8" air line, saving plumbing and energy. The return spring acts as a fail-safe, driving the rod back to its retracted rest state if air pressure drops. This Ø20 mm bore features an M8x1.25 male rod thread, a U-style 90-degree rear cover, and a built-in magnet (-S) for position sensing.
The stainless barrel and rod resist mild corrosion and washdown environments. With a practical safe working load of roughly 72 N, it can clamp or vertically lift about 6.1 kg with a 2:1 safety margin. It uses fixed TPU bumper pads to soften stroke ends and conforms to the ISO 6432 mounting interface for easy bracket interchangeability. The 75 mm stroke falls within the standard 80 mm spring limit for this bore size.

Single-acting push: air extends the rod; the return spring retracts it. Forces already net the spring; minimum working pressure is 0.2 MPa.

When sizing by push force, this 119.5 N @0.5 MPa bore sits between the smaller Ø16 (74.9 N) and the larger Ø25 (190.3 N). Choose the Ø20 if the smaller bore cannot overcome your friction but the larger provides unnecessary force. Remember the cylinder requires at least 0.2 MPa of input pressure to beat the return spring; below that, the rod will not extend. The 75 mm stroke is a standard length, well under the 80 mm spring travel limit for Ø16-Ø40 bores.
Mounting options include LB foot, FA flange, SDB pivot-block, and TC trunnion, alongside the standard U 90-degree back cover. The included -S magnet allows direct mounting of CMSG, DMSG, or EMSG sensors for end-of-stroke confirmation. Speeds range from 50-800 mm/s depending on load and flow control.
